Hydrothermal syntheses and crystal structures of new uranyl complexes: UO2( p -C7H4O2Br)2(H2O) and UO2( m -C7H4O2Br)2
Two uranyl complexes, UO 2 (p-C 7 H 4 O 2 Br) 2 (H 2 O) and UO 2 (m-C 7 H 4 O 2 Br) 2 , are synthesized by hydrothermal method and their structures determined by single-crystal X-ray diffraction.
